Quick resume
A tiny, naked cosmonaut with a jetpack & laser blaster must revive a dying galaxy by planting one seed at a time. An innovative and addictive arcade adventure experience with mystery and intrigue in all the right places.

Pros
- Unique and charming art style
- Engaging and addictive gameplay
- Procedurally generated galaxy for replayability
- Smooth controls and good soundtrack
- Developer is responsive and supportive
Cons
- Some repetitive gameplay elements
- Lack of save feature during runs
- Some upgrades feel underpowered or expensive
- Randomness can affect progression
- Boss fights sometimes unbalanced
